Website. www .eusd .org. The Escondido Union School District ( EUSD) is a school district that serves the city of Escondido, California. The district serves over 17,000 elementary and middle school students with a student to teacher ratio of 19.6 to 1. Instructure, Inc. Instructure, Inc. is an educational technology company based in Salt Lake City, Utah, United States. It is the developer and publisher of Canvas, a web-based learning management system (LMS), and Mastery Connect, an assessment management system. Prior to its IPO in 2021, the company was owned by private-equity firm Thoma Bravo .

European Health Data Space. The European Health Data Space (EHDS) is a data sharing framework for health data in the European Union. [1] The EHDS was tabled as a regulatory proposal by the European Commission on 3 May 2022. It aims to provide EU citizens better control over their personal health data. Cerebellar ataxia with neuropathy and vestibular areflexia syndrome ( CANVAS) is an autosomal recessive late-onset heredodegenerative multisystem neurological disease.
